Changing the Order of the Records in the Playlist
1 On the “Playlist” display, move the cursor to the desired Record for moving by using the
Cursor buttons [U][D].
2 Press the [6] () button to move the Record upward in the list, or the [7] () button to
move the Record downward.
3 Save the edited Playlist file (step 5 on page 90).
Deleting the Record from the Playlist
1 On the “Playlist” display, move the cursor to the desired Record to delete by using the
Cursor buttons [U][D].
2 Press the [3] (Delete) button to delete the selected Record.
A confirmation message appears. If you want to cancel the operation, press the [6] (No) button here.
3 Press the [7] (Yes) button to actually delete the Record.
4 Save the edited Playlist file (step 5 on page 90).
